Research Symposium Overview 
All students pursuing the Education and Society MA Certificate are required to present their research at an annual spring symposium. PhD students who would like to get feedback on their research are also invited to participate.

The symposium is an opportunity to present your research, discuss findings, and share what you feel would be most helpful to get feedback on based on your graduation date. For June graduates, you may summarize and/or share your results and discuss any implications for future study. August graduates may share work in progress, including any preliminary analysis or results from pilot studies, and/or an outline of your research design and question. 

Breakfast and lunch are provided, and you are welcome to invite guests to your individual session. We will invite your advisors under a separate email. 


Symposium Format 
Presenters will be assigned to a small group (4-6 students), based on discipline. Each small group will also be assigned a discussant (faculty or instructor), who will manage the overall session and provide feedback on presentations. 

There will be two sessions per room, with a break in between. Each presenter has up to 30 minutes of allotted time (15-20 minutes for presentations, 5-10 minutes for Q&A, depending on the number of presenters in the session).
